Join us!Job Description:This job is responsible for leading a team of Treasury Sales Officers (TSOs), Treasury Sales Client Officers, Treasury Sales Associates, and Analysts. Key responsibilities include coordinating and directing treasury management sales activities to include new treasury management capabilities in the team's business, expanding existing business relationships, and servicing clients.Responsibilities: Engage with complex Not-For-Profit Healthcare, Private Higher Education and Not-For-Profit companies as their working capital, financial technology and operational advisor. Articulate and understand the not-for-profit, healthcare and higher education environment with respect to reform and other industry issues. Be able to engage in strategic conversation with C suite executives and Revenue Cycle teams. Actively participate and lead speaking engagements associated with key industry organizations - HFMA, NACUBO, etc Proactively create impactful client/prospect events centered on industry trends (Innovation, Fraud, Patient Satisfaction, System Integration, etc). Advise clients on P2E and digital strategies involving payments, receipts, liquidity, card solutions, revenue cycle solutions and eCommerce. Manages the execution of revenue and balance sheet growth, profitability improvement, effective client calling and planning, portfolio development, pricing strategy, proposal responses, and presentations Consults and strategizes across Sales, Client Services and Fulfillment, Operations, Risk, Legal and Compliance, and Marketing to drive client-based solutions and coordinate complex proposals and client presentations with the Treasury Sales Officer Drives the Treasury Solutions presentations during a relationship review, as well as risk assessment associated with potential client-based solutions Provides strategic guidance and influence in annual Client Planning conversations based on core relationships and top-prospective clients Maintains client relationships and identifies business opportunities through effective interaction with internal business partners and effectively cross selling other products and the bank's global capabilities Provides unlimited client interactions with on-site or virtual meetings, industry conferences, roundtables, and client events Promotes team leadership through presenting a strategy for the team, coaching, and leading through example, while encouraging teamwork, communication, and collaboration Managerial Responsibilities:This position may also have responsibilities for managing associates.
